Asparagus ideas you need to try before the season ends.


Asparagus! At this time of year in the UK, you are likely to see asparagus on menus as the short season arrives. You may be familiar with lightly steamed green asparagus served as part of brunch dishes, or served as a side for dinner, but this vegetable comes in three main colours: green, white and purple.
